Not sure if anyone is too familiar with PlayIt but I asked around in their discord too and couldn't get a solid answer. The dedicated server is running on another PC of mine and can be joined with its local IP so it should be working... PlayIt seems to get the join attempt as it lists an inbound connection when attempting but it seems it can't forward it to Zomboid as the server isn't detectable when trying to join via PlayIt IP/port.

Sometimes it'll seem to forward the connection to Zomboid (it'll show attempting steam connection and authorizing with steam...) but then throw up the "Connection Failed" message anyways. I have no clue how to recreate this as it seems random but when it does happen, the server CMD says that a player, "ID=null, password=null" has attempted to join but then got timed out as it "couldn't be found." Now the server CMD doesn't show any messages when trying to join, as if nothing is even happening.

I've allowed the ports through the windows firewall and the last thing I can think of (but trying to avoid) is to port forward the ports on my router and just skip PlayIt altogether. Only reason I haven't done this is for network security reasons. Any insight would be greatly appreciated! I've been at this for days...

Hm, I am not exactly sure if I can specifically help in that case if the server itself works perfectly fine outside of PlayIt

#

You may try using this server setting and using the PlayIt IP:

# Set the IP from which the server is broadcast. This is for network configurations with multiple IP addresses, such as server farms
server_browser_announced_ip=
